Abstract

The utility model provides a digital display module assembly structure of a shower tap, which relates to the field of bathroom and comprises a box main body, a face cover clamped with the upper end of the box main body, and a digital display module which is positioned in the box main body and is attached to the lower end of the face cover, wherein a plurality of step columns are arranged in the box main body, the digital display module is provided with a plurality of digital display module ears which are respectively spliced with the step columns, the digital display module ears are respectively arranged on the step columns through fasteners, and elastic pieces are arranged on the step columns and are elastically connected to the lower ends of the digital display module ears. The lifting of the digital display module can be achieved through the elastic piece, the digital display module can be attached to the lower end of the surface cover, and the fact that the surface of the displayed nixie tube is always in smooth attachment with the two surfaces of the surface cover is guaranteed. The problem that when the existing shower faucet relates to an electronic temperature digital display module, the surface of a displayed nixie tube and two surfaces of a faucet surface cover cannot be guaranteed to be completely and flatly attached to each other, so that digital display is unclear, and the use of a customer is affected is solved.

Background
With the improvement of living standard of people, the occupancy rate of the shower faucet in the shower industry is higher and higher, and people pay more attention to the practicability of the whole structure of the shower faucet. When the existing shower faucet relates to an electronic temperature digital display module, in order to achieve clear temperature digital display and no astigmatism, the surface of a displayed nixie tube and the two surfaces of a faucet surface cover are required to be completely and flatly attached, however, the existing shower faucet on the market adopts a hard assembly structure for controlling machining tolerance, no adjustment and fault-tolerant interval is adopted, the surface of the displayed nixie tube and the two surfaces of the faucet surface cover cannot be completely and flatly attached, and further the digital display is not clear, and the use of customers is affected.

Examples
The first embodiment of the utility model provides an assembly structure of a digital display module 3 of a shower faucet, which comprises a box main body 5, a face cover 1 and a digital display module 3, wherein the face cover 1 is connected with the upper end of the box main body 5 through glue or screw clamping, and the digital display module 3 is positioned in the box main body 5 and is attached to the lower end of the face cover 1. The face cover 1 is a top packaging cover of the assembly structure of the digital display module 3 of the shower faucet, and mainly serves as a covering packaging piece and a sealing piece of the internal parts of the faucet, and is also a perspective plate for displaying the nixie tube 3-2, and is mainly made of glass, transparent, high-strength, corrosion-resistant, safe and environment-friendly engineering plastics and other materials. The digital display module 3 is a packaging module of an electronic control main board of the faucet, and is internally provided with a PCBA board, an electronic box, a display nixie tube 3-2 and sealing glue, wherein the PCBA board faces downwards, the display nixie tube 3-2 is assembled upwards, water accumulation and water prevention can be avoided, and the electronic box is mainly made of materials such as stainless steel, engineering plastics and the like, and is high-strength, corrosion-resistant, safe, environment-friendly and the like. The box main body 5 is a bottom packaging cover of the assembly structure of the digital display module 3 of the shower faucet, and mainly aims at mounting parts and stress parts of inner parts of the assembly structure of the digital display module 3 of the shower faucet, and is mainly made of materials such as copper, stainless steel, engineering plastics and the like, and is high-strength, corrosion-resistant, safe, environment-friendly and the like.
Further, a plurality of step columns are arranged in the box main body 5, a plurality of digital display module ears 3-1 which are respectively spliced with the step columns are arranged on the digital display module 3, the digital display module ears 3-1 are respectively arranged on the step columns through fasteners, and elastic pieces are arranged on the step columns and are elastically connected to the lower ends of the digital display module ears 3-1. Through setting up the elastic component on the step cylinder, make elastic component elastic connection at the lower extreme of digital display module ear 3-1 simultaneously, can realize digital display module 3's automation and lift, and then let digital display module 3 can laminate with face lid 1 lower extreme, guaranteed to show that the charactron 3-2 surface is level and smooth laminating all the time with two faces of face lid 1.
Preferably, the fastening piece is a pan head self-tapping screw 2, and the pan head self-tapping screw 2 is a fastening piece of the digital display module 3, and has the main function of fastening the digital display module 3 on a step column body, and the main materials of the digital display module 3 are stainless steel, carbon steel and the like. The elastic element is a spring 4, preferably spring steel, and mainly serves as a lifting force-giving element of the digital display module 3. The step column body is a step screw column 5-1, so that the pan head self-tapping screw 2 can conveniently penetrate through the digital display module ear 3-1 to be in threaded connection with the step screw column 5-1.
Further, EVA pads 3-3 are arranged on the periphery and the lower end of the display nixie tube 3-2 of the digital display module 3, and the upper end of the display nixie tube 3-2 is attached to the lower end of the face cover 1. The EVA pad 3-3 can prevent the surrounding gaps of the display nixie tube 3-2 from overflowing pouring sealant and entering water vapor, so that the whole digital display module 3 can reach the optimal waterproof level.
A second embodiment of the present utility model provides a shower faucet, comprising a faucet body and a digital display module 3 assembly structure of the shower faucet as described in any one of the above, wherein the digital display module 3 assembly structure of the shower Long Toushu is mounted on the faucet body.
The specific assembly process comprises the following steps:
with reference to fig. 1 and 2, the spring 4 is first inserted into the box body 5 on the step screw 5-1, which can prevent the spring steel 4 from falling off and protruding the step screw 5-1; pressing the digital display module 3 to press the spring 4, and lowering the digital display module ear 3-1 to penetrate into the step screw column 5-1; the pan head self-tapping screw 2 penetrates through the digital display module ear 3-1 to be locked on the step screw column 5-1, the digital display module 3 can be limited to pop out of the step screw column 5-1, and the digital display module 3 can be enabled to compress the spring 4 to descend along the step screw column 5-1.
And then the surface cover 1 is aligned with the box main body 5 from top to bottom, and is connected with the box main body 5 into a whole by using glue or screws, at this time, the upper end face of the display nixie tube 3-2 with rising interference is continuously pressed down in design, and the continuously compressed spring 4 generates upward elastic force along with the upper end face, so that the upper end face of the display nixie tube 3-2 is flatly attached to the bottom face of the surface cover 1.
